I went to see a performance by DV8 a while back - the Physical Theatre behind that scene in Strange Fish - http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=seSPEAGk_gY&feature=related - performing their "To Be Straight With You" - http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=nJE0t-wYr9Q. It was all about homophobia and homosexuality, and it was unique in that the dance was all offset by interview quotes. They had gone out and asked people what they thought about homosexuality. Homophobes and homosexuals alike. There were some really horrific stories in amongst what was delivered that night (I was crying my eyes out, and my mum who was a dancer was not far behind me) and views from every side of the subject. I was awed. I wish it was available on DVD or something, but I know something like that is never *right* on a screen.
